Bachelor’s Grove Cemetery: Chicago’s Most Famous Haunted Cemetery
📍 Location: Midlothian, Illinois (Rubio Woods Forest Preserve)
Bachelor’s Grove Cemetery dates back to the 1840s and contains fewer than 200 graves. Many of the headstones are damaged, and the cemetery was abandoned decades ago.
Despite its small size, it has become one of the most documented paranormal hotspots in the world.
Visitors and investigators have reported:
• Floating orbs
• Full-bodied apparitions
• Phantom houses appearing and disappearing
• Black shadow figures
• Disembodied voices
• Unexplained equipment failures
It gained worldwide attention after a famous photograph captured what appeared to be a transparent woman sitting on a gravestone. The image remains unexplained.
Famous Ghost Story: The White Lady of Bachelor’s Grove
One of the most frequently reported apparitions at Bachelor’s Grove is known as the White Lady.
Witnesses describe seeing a glowing female figure dressed in white, often holding what appears to be a child. She is most commonly seen near the cemetery entrance or among the older gravestones.
Some investigators believe she may be connected to an unmarked burial or a grieving mother. Others believe she represents residual emotional energy tied to the land.
Some have encountered strange occurrences while visiting in the middle of the night including screams coming from deep within the woods in and around the cemetery. A white shadow figure or mist would rush them, leaving them feeling watched. Others have recorded electronic voice phenomenon (EVPs) that were menacing in tone and message.
What makes Bachelor’s Grove unique is the consistency of sightings across decades.
Independent witnesses report nearly identical experiences.

Resurrection Mary: Chicago’s Most Famous Ghost
Resurrection Mary is perhaps the most well-known ghost associated with Chicago.
She is described as a young woman in a white dress who appears along Archer Avenue, asking drivers for a ride.
She enters the vehicle silently, gives directions, and disappears near Resurrection Cemetery. Witnesses have reported physical interaction — including conversations, visible breath, and even body warmth. Then she vanishes.
Her story dates back nearly a century. And sightings continue today.
